How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Cramer Hill?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
Cramer Hill Studio Apartments | $1,775 | $995 | $3,682 |
| Cramer Hill 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,087 | $995 | $3,608 |
| Cramer Hill 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,853 | $1,195 | $10,000+ |
| Cramer Hill 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,223 | $1,295 | $8,400 |
| Cramer Hill 4 Bedroom Apartments | $13,807 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|
